Introduction

Antimicrobial Resistance and Infection Control is a leading open access journal published by BMC, dedicated to the dissemination of research in the critical area of antimicrobial resistance and its impact on infection control practices. Since its inception in 2012, the journal has quickly established itself as a vital resource for researchers, healthcare professionals, and policymakers, featuring a robust array of studies that address the escalating threats posed by antimicrobial resistance across various contexts. With its impressive Q1 rankings across multiple categories—including Infectious Diseases, Microbiology, Pharmacology, and Public Health—the journal’s influence is underscored by its consistent placement in the upper echelons of academic research. Furthermore, it holds commendable ranks in Scopus, with percentiles placing it in the top tier of its respective fields. The journal serves as an essential platform for innovative research and discussions aimed at curbing the threats of antimicrobial resistance, thereby supporting the global health community in striving for effective solutions to safeguard public health.
